Year 7 Maths Challenge – Team Success
Every year we take part in the Year 7 and 8 Team Maths Challenges run by Herts for Learning for schools across Hertfordshire. Various heats take place online and then the top scoring teams are invited to attend an in-person final. This year, two members of our Year 7 team are here to tell you about the competition, and their journey to coming an amazing Joint 2nd overall.
